What is the cause of Valorant Error 68?

Valorant Error 68 occurs due to connectivity issues with the server. It could be related to either the player's network connection or Riot's servers, often involving Cloudflare, their DDoS protection provider.

How can I fix Valorant Error 68 caused by network issues?

To resolve Valorant Error 68 caused by network issues, try restarting your router, ensuring a stable internet connection, or logging out and logging back into the game to re-establish the connection.

What should I do if restarting my computer doesn’t fix Valorant Error 68?

If restarting your computer doesn't fix Valorant Error 68, check your network connection or contact Riot's support team for further assistance. Sometimes server-side issues with Cloudflare can also cause the problem.

Can server-side issues cause Valorant Error 68?

Yes, server-side issues, particularly those involving Riot's DDoS protection provider Cloudflare, can lead to Valorant Error 68. In such cases, waiting for the server to be fixed is the only solution.
